ATP, often hailed as the “energy currency” of cells, powers everything from muscle contraction to nerve signaling. But beyond its biological role, ATP functions as a vital messenger in cellular communication. When released outside cells—through exosomes, vesicles, or direct secretion—ATP acts as a signaling molecule, binding to receptor proteins and triggering biological responses.
